Product Description:

The HCMARC-0C is a network controller module. This module supports ARCNET connectivity in industrial control systems. It is intended to enable stable and quick data transfer. The network controller enables effective networking in automation applications.

The B&R Automation manufactures the HCMARC-0C specifically for ARCNET-based networks. It supports a data transfer rate of 2.5 Mbps. The module supports both twisted pair and 93 Ohm coaxial topologies. It supports up to 255 devices in the same network. It is a component of the HCM Maestro PLC Modules series. This makes it ideal for large-scale distributed automation environments. The module fits in normal PLC rack slots. It works with MULTICONTROL, MULTI, and MIDI rack systems. The front panel has a grey pattern with blue stripes. It has BNC connectors for coaxial cable and orange terminal blocks for twisted pairs. The controller provides easy connection with legacy systems. It is commonly used in machine automation and process control networks. The item weighs about 0.37 kg and is small enough to fit into a rack. This module supports ARCNET network software, such as OS-9/NET and TCP/IP packages. Frequently Asked Questions about HCMARC-0C:

Q: How does ARCNET support in HCMARC-0C benefit industrial control systems?

A: ARCNET ensures deterministic data delivery, which is essential for real-time control. This allows the HCMARC-0C to maintain consistent communication between PLCs and I/O modules.

Q: Why is support for 93 Ohm coaxial important in the HCMARC-0C?

A: 93 Ohm coaxial offers better noise immunity in harsh environments. This makes the HCMARC-0C reliable in electrically noisy industrial setups.

Q: How does BNC connectivity improve network setup for the HCMARC-0C module?

A: BNC connectors enable secure, quick connections with coaxial cable. This simplifies ARCNET topology design for HCMARC-0C users.
